Togo, Benin Owe Nigeria $14m For Electricity – FG

The Nigerian Electricity Regulatory Commission has disclosed that none of the four international bilateral customers being supplied by the power generation companies in Nigeria made payment against the cumulative invoice of $14.19m issued by the market operator for services rendered in the first quarter of 2024. Again national grid collapse the eighth time in 2022

The national electricity grid suffered a fresh system collapse on Monday, plunging the country into darkness. Major electricity distribution companies (DisCos), in different notices to customers, said the national grid collapsed at about 11 am.
